Transaction 84feef8502cc3b29939fa56f1719b62a30af1cac478316aaf689c563ce4c75cf
1 Input
1 Output
-
84feef8502cc3b29939fa56f1719b62a30af1cac478316aaf689c563ce4c75cf:0
- value
- 29894
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e38327937afb863ebf157b77ccdb7a656654738c OP_EQUAL
- address
- 3NRzRsRfLGMCsojBLqAQDJLu9gvS5JJ96g